3125208 has 32 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 7864560. Its totient is φ = 1034880.
The previous prime is 3125191. The next prime is 3125209. The reversal of 3125208 is 8025213.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(3125209)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 4398 + ... + 5058.
Almost surely, 23125208 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
3125208 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(4739352).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
3125208 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
3125208 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 867 (or 863 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 480, while the sum is 21.
The square root of 3125208 is about 1767.8257832716. The cubic root of 3125208 is about 146.2041305490.
It can be divided in two parts, 3125 and 208, that added together give a palindrome (3333).
The spelling of 3125208 in words is "three million, one hundred twenty-five thousand, two hundred eight".
